Reactor container and nuclear power plant
Description
Pipelines connected to a reactor pressure vessel in a reactor container have a heat insulation material wound over the entire outer periphery thereof. The heat insulation material is entirely made of a metal. When pipelines of a reactor recycling pump are ruptured, for example, cooling water is jetted out from the ruptured opening to break the heat insulation material. Then, when the broken heat insulation material is flown into a suppression pool water in the suppression chamber, since the heat insulation material is made of the metal, it has a small buoyancy and sinks to the bottom of the suppression chamber by the gravitational force. Accordingly, a strainer of an emergency core cooling system is free from clogging otherwise caused by the suction of the heat insulation material by a pump upon operation of the emergency core cooling system or a container cooling system.
